摘要
采用三个不同方向的单振子进行驱动,以运动矢量合成的形式实现多自由度运动的超声波电机,分析了产生多自由度运动的原理,设计、研制了一种多自由度球型超声波电机,并进行了实验研究。实验结果表明能实现多自由度。
